Run the Deployment Image Servicing and Management (DISM) to Fix the TVTools_AlterID.exe Error
In this guide, we will aim to resolve issues related to TVTools_AlterID.exe by utilizing the Deployment Image Servicing and Management (DISM) tool to scan and repair Windows system files.
-
Press the Windows key.
-
Type
Command Prompt
in the search bar. -
Right-click on Command Prompt and select Run as administrator.
-
In the Command Prompt window, type
DISM /Online /Cleanup-Image /RestoreHealth
and press Enter. -
Allow the Deployment Image Servicing and Management tool to scan your system and correct any errors it detects.
Perform a Repair Install of Windows
How to perform a repair install of Windows. A repair installation resets all Windows system files.
-
Go to the Microsoft website and download the Windows 10 Media Creation Tool.
-
Run the tool and select Create installation media for another PC.
-
Follow the prompts to create a bootable USB drive or ISO file.
-
Insert the Windows 10 installation media you created into your PC and run setup.exe.
-
Follow the prompts until you get to the Ready to install screen.
-
On the Ready to install screen, make sure Keep personal files and apps is selected.
-
Click Install to start the repair install.
-
Your computer will restart several times during the installation. Make sure not to turn off your computer during this process.
